How Deji Tinubu died

The Lagos State Government on Friday morning explained how the special adviser on Commerce, Industry and Cooperativ­e to Governor Akinwunmi Ambode died.

Deji Tinubu, a former chairman of Lagos State Sports Commission, slumped while playing five-a-side match with fellow participan­ts at a retreat of members of the state executive council and permanent secretarie­s at the Jubilee Chalets, Epe.

APC panel okays devolution, resource control, state police

The committee set up by the All Progressiv­es Congress (APC) to look into calls for restructur­ing presented its report to the Chief John Odigie-oyegun led National Working Committee (NWC) of the party, yesterday.

Led by Kaduna State Governor, Nasir El-rufai, the committee backed the devolution of powers, resource control and the establishm­ent of state police.

Outrage trails government’s N1b claim on Ekwueme’s burial

Disbelief and shock yesterday trailed Federal Government’s claim that it would spend over N1 billion in preparatio­n for the burial of the former Vice President, Dr Alex Ifeanyichu­kwu Ekwueme, whose remains arrived in Enugu yesterday.

The Minister of Labour, Dr. Chris Ngige, was quoted as saying that the Federal Government approved

N1bilion, part of which had been spent, in readiness for the burial billed for February 2 in Oko, Anambra State.
